Brandon’s artistic journey is a captivating fusion of diverse influences, setting him apart from traditional artists.

A blend of scientific expertise, a theatrical flair cultivated through a career in exhibit design, and a lifelong adoration for nature converge to infuse his art with a vivid realism and luminous depth. Trained in the Old Masters techniques, Brandon crafts scenes with meticulous precision, breathing life into each stroke. His exceptional artistry has won numerous awards and found a cherished home in private collections along the Eastern Seaboard. His teaching ethos revolves around making himself obsolete, equipping each student with a robust toolkit of practical knowledge to master their craft and shape their individual vision.

Brandon’s educational journey encompasses a B.S. in Biology with a minor in Chemistry from UNC Chapel Hill, a Medical Illustration internship at IUPUI in Indianapolis, IN, and training at Zoll Studio in the revered methods of the Old Masters. Throughout his career, Brandon has excelled as a senior graphic and exhibit designer, leaving his mark at prominent institutions such as the Indianapolis Zoo & White River Gardens and the world’s largest Children’s Museum in Indianapolis.
